7th Annual International Conference On Rapid Response Systems And Medical Emergency Teams (8:00 am)
The 7th Annual International Conference on Rapid Response Systems and Medical Emergency Teams will be held in Sydney from the 7-9 May 2012.
In 2012, the conference will include a mix of activities including invited papers, parallel sessions and poster presentations.
Themes for the conference will encompass issues associated with recognising clinical deterioration, escalating care, clinical communication, responding to clinical deterioration and organisational system.
There will be opportunities to explore these issues in specialist areas such as paediatrics, obstetrics and mental health.

Medical Disorders In Pregnancy Workshop (8:30 am - 6:00 pm)
Mercy Hospital for Women, Heidelberg, Saturday May 12, 2012
Topics Covered:
- Welcome and introduction - Critical care obstetrics - Cardiac disease in pregnancy - Obesity and Pregnancy - H1N1: is it still important? - Prepregnancy hypertension - Gestational hypertension and pre-eclampsia - Thrombophilia and adverse pregnancy outcome - Pre-eclampsia: is a cure around the corner? - Thyroid disease in pregnancy: should we screen? - Management of thalassemia in pregnancy - SLE and renal disease - Vitamin D and pregnancy - Epilepsy and pregnancy - Hepatitis B: should we be using antivirals in pregnancy? - Pregnancy planning in women with complex medical disease
